sys/contrib/device-tree/src/arm64/qcom/sm8350-sony-xperia-sagami.dtsi

Version: -  FREEBSD  -  FREEBSD-13-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-13-0  -  FREEBSD-12-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-12-0  -  FREEBSD-11-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-11-0  -  FREEBSD-10-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-10-0  -  FREEBSD-9-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-9-0  -  FREEBSD-8-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-8-0  -  FREEBSD-7-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-7-0  -  FREEBSD-6-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-6-0  -  FREEBSD-5-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-5-0  -  FREEBSD-4-STABLE  -  FREEBSD-3-STABLE  -  FREEBSD22  -  l41  -  OPENBSD  -  linux-2.6  -  MK84  -  PLAN9  -  xnu-8792 
SearchContext: -  none  -  3  -  10 

    1 // SPDX-License-Identifier: BSD-3-Clause
    2 /*
    3  * Copyright (c) 2021, Konrad Dybcio <konrad.dybcio@somainline.org>
    4  */
    5 
    6 #include "sm8350.dtsi"
    7 #include "pm8350.dtsi"
    8 #include "pm8350b.dtsi"
    9 #include "pm8350c.dtsi"
   10 #include "pmk8350.dtsi"
   11 #include "pmr735a.dtsi"
   12 #include "pmr735b.dtsi"
   13 
   14 / {
   15         /*
   16          * Yes, you are correct, there is NO MORE {msm,board,pmic}-id on SM8350!
   17          * Adding it will cause the bootloader to go crazy and randomly crash
   18          * shortly after closing UEFI boot services.. Perhaps that has something
   19          * to do with the OS running inside a VM now..?
   20          */
   21 
   22         chassis-type = "handset";
   23 
   24         chosen {
   25                 #address-cells = <2>;
   26                 #size-cells = <2>;
   27                 ranges;
   28 
   29                 framebuffer: framebuffer@e1000000 {
   30                         compatible = "simple-framebuffer";
   31                         reg = <0 0xe1000000 0 0x2300000>;
   32 
   33                         /* The display, even though it's 4K, initializes at 1080-ish p */
   34                         width = <1096>;
   35                         height = <2560>;
   36                         stride = <(1096 * 4)>;
   37                         format = "a8r8g8b8";
   38                         /*
   39                          * That's (going to be) a lot of clocks, but it's necessary due
   40                          * to unused clk cleanup & no panel driver yet
   41                          */
   42                         clocks = <&gcc GCC_DISP_HF_AXI_CLK>,
   43                                  <&gcc GCC_DISP_SF_AXI_CLK>;
   44                 };
   45         };
   46 
   47         gpio-keys {
   48                 compatible = "gpio-keys";
   49 
   50                 /* For reasons still unknown, GAssist key and Camera Focus/Shutter don't work.. */
   51 
   52                 key-vol-down {
   53                         label = "Volume Down";
   54                         linux,code = <KEY_VOLUMEDOWN>;
   55                         gpios = <&pmk8350_gpios 3 GPIO_ACTIVE_LOW>;
   56                         debounce-interval = <15>;
   57                         linux,can-disable;
   58                         gpio-key,wakeup;
   59                 };
   60         };
   61 
   62         reserved-memory {
   63                 cont_splash_mem: memory@e1000000 {
   64                         reg = <0 0xe1000000 0 0x2300000>;
   65                         no-map;
   66                 };
   67 
   68                 ramoops@ffc00000 {
   69                         compatible = "ramoops";
   70                         reg = <0 0xffc00000 0 0x100000>;
   71                         console-size = <0x40000>;
   72                         record-size = <0x1000>;
   73                         no-map;
   74                 };
   75         };
   76 };
   77 
   78 &adsp {
   79         status = "okay";
   80         firmware-name = "qcom/adsp.mbn";
   81 };
   82 
   83 &cdsp {
   84         status = "okay";
   85         firmware-name = "qcom/cdsp.mbn";
   86 };
   87 
   88 &i2c1 {
   89         status = "okay";
   90         clock-frequency = <1000000>;
   91 
   92         /* Some subset of SONY IMX663 camera sensor @ 38 */
   93 };
   94 
   95 &i2c2 {
   96         status = "okay";
   97         clock-frequency = <400000>;
   98 
   99         /* Richwave RTC6226 FM Radio Receiver @ 64 */
  100 };
  101 
  102 &i2c4 {
  103         status = "okay";
  104         clock-frequency = <400000>;
  105 
  106         /* Samsung Touchscreen (needs I2C GPI DMA) @ 48 */
  107 };
  108 
  109 &i2c11 {
  110         status = "okay";
  111         clock-frequency = <1000000>;
  112 
  113         cs35l41_l: cs35l41@40 {
  114                 compatible = "cirrus,cs35l41";
  115                 reg = <0x40>;
  116                 interrupt-parent = <&tlmm>;
  117                 interrupts = <36 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_LOW>;
  118                 reset-gpios = <&tlmm 37 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>;
  119                 cirrus,boost-peak-milliamp = <4000>;
  120                 cirrus,boost-ind-nanohenry = <1000>;
  121                 cirrus,boost-cap-microfarad = <15>;
  122                 cirrus,asp-sdout-hiz = <3>;
  123                 cirrus,gpio2-src-select = <2>;
  124                 cirrus,gpio2-output-enable;
  125                 #sound-dai-cells = <1>;
  126         };
  127 
  128         cs35l41_r: cs35l41@41 {
  129                 compatible = "cirrus,cs35l41";
  130                 reg = <0x41>;
  131                 interrupt-parent = <&tlmm>;
  132                 interrupts = <36 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_LOW>;
  133                 reset-gpios = <&tlmm 37 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>;
  134                 cirrus,boost-peak-milliamp = <4000>;
  135                 cirrus,boost-ind-nanohenry = <1000>;
  136                 cirrus,boost-cap-microfarad = <15>;
  137                 cirrus,asp-sdout-hiz = <3>;
  138                 cirrus,gpio2-src-select = <2>;
  139                 cirrus,gpio2-output-enable;
  140                 #sound-dai-cells = <1>;
  141         };
  142 };
  143 
  144 &i2c12 {
  145         status = "okay";
  146         /* Clock frequency was not specified downstream, let's park it to 100 KHz */
  147         clock-frequency = <100000>;
  148 
  149         /* AMS TCS3490 RGB+IR color sensor @ 72 */
  150 };
  151 
  152 &i2c13 {
  153         status = "okay";
  154         /* Clock frequency was not specified downstream, let's park it to 100 KHz */
  155         clock-frequency = <100000>;
  156 
  157         /* Qualcomm PM8008i/PM8008j (?) @ 8, 9, c, d */
  158         /* Dialog SLG51000 CMIC @ 75 */
  159 };
  160 
  161 &i2c15 {
  162         status = "okay";
  163         clock-frequency = <400000>;
  164 
  165         /* NXP SN1X0 NFC @ 28 */
  166 };
  167 
  168 &i2c17 {
  169         status = "okay";
  170         clock-frequency = <1000000>;
  171 
  172         /* Cirrus Logic CS40L25A boosted haptics driver @ 40 */
  173 };
  174 
  175 &ipa {
  176         status = "okay";
  177         memory-region = <&pil_ipa_fw_mem>;
  178         firmware-name = "qcom/ipa_fws.mbn";
  179 };
  180 
  181 &mpss {
  182         status = "okay";
  183         firmware-name = "qcom/modem.mbn";
  184 };
  185 
  186 &pmk8350_rtc {
  187         status = "okay";
  188 };
  189 
  190 &pon_pwrkey {
  191         status = "okay";
  192 };
  193 
  194 &pon_resin {
  195         status = "okay";
  196         linux,code = <KEY_VOLUMEUP>;
  197 };
  198 
  199 &qupv3_id_0 {
  200         status = "okay";
  201 };
  202 
  203 &qupv3_id_1 {
  204         status = "okay";
  205 };
  206 
  207 &qupv3_id_2 {
  208         status = "okay";
  209 };
  210 
  211 &slpi {
  212         status = "okay";
  213         firmware-name = "qcom/slpi.mbn";
  214 };
  215 
  216 &spi14 {
  217         status = "okay";
  218 
  219         /* NXP SN1X0 NFC Secure Element @ 0 */
  220 };
  221 
  222 &tlmm {
  223         gpio-reserved-ranges = <44 4>;
  224 
  225         ts_int_default: ts-int-default {
  226                 pin = "gpio23";
  227                 function = "gpio";
  228                 drive-strength = <2>;
  229                 bias-disable;
  230                 input-enable;
  231         };
  232 };
  233 
  234 /* BIG WARNING! DO NOT TOUCH UFS, YOUR DEVICE WILL DIE! */
  235 &ufs_mem_hc { status = "disabled"; };
  236 &ufs_mem_phy { status = "disabled"; };
  237 
  238 /* TODO: Make USB3 work (perhaps needs regulators for higher-current operation?) */
  239 &usb_1 {
  240         status = "okay";
  241 
  242         qcom,select-utmi-as-pipe-clk;
  243 };
  244 
  245 &usb_1_dwc3 {
  246         dr_mode = "peripheral";
  247 
  248         maximum-speed = "high-speed";
  249         phys = <&usb_1_hsphy>;
  250         phy-names = "usb2-phy";
  251 };
  252 
  253 &usb_1_hsphy {
  254         status = "okay";
  255 };
  256 
  257 &usb_1_qmpphy {
  258         status = "okay";
  259 };
